| Welcome Montana250 and notsobigal. one more to recommend the S+W 642. 2000 plus rounds and not a problem I carry it mostly IWB with a tucker holster a Little bit of a wait but well worth it, I also carry it with a mika holster for the pocket. at only 15 oz it's a very easy ccw carry. probably the most popular sold revolver for ccw.
